A type of house music dating back again to the early '90s, tough house is described by its aggressive sounds and distorted beats. The most recognizable of those may be the Hoover seem, invented by Joey Beltram. Dominant labels within the nineties ended up Tidy Trax, Nukleuz Documents and Tripoli Trax.

House music pioneers Alan King, Robert Williams and Derrick Carter One particular book from 2009 states the title "house music" originated from the Chicago club known as the Warehouse which was open up from 1977 to 1982.[24] Clubbers to the Warehouse ended up primarily black gay men,[25][12] who came to dance to music performed because of the club's resident DJ, Frankie Knuckles, who supporters make reference to because the "godfather of house". Frankie commenced the development of splicing alongside one another unique documents when he located the data he had were not extended enough to satisfy his viewers of dancers.

Tropical house is often a mid to slower method of house music that comes with percussions and beats typically connected to tropical music. It has a lot of areas of progressive house and deep house. It tends to be more of the comfortable vibe and is frequently performed at Seaside functions and so forth.

Bass and Electro House include huge sawtooth wave bass Seems and the tempo ordinarily varies among a hundred twenty five-135bpm. Though this seem started to brew sometime during the 90s, it was during the early and mid-00s that this style emerged to be a Significantly heavier alternate.

One of many defining attributes of Latin House is using Latin percussion devices, such as congas, bongos, and timbales. These instruments add a distinctive flavor on the music, infusing it Along with the enthusiasm and vibrancy of Latin American culture. Latin House tracks normally feature catchy melodies, uplifting vocals, and irresistible grooves that make it not possible to stay nonetheless.

Witch house (often known as drag or haunted house) is definitely an occult-themed dim electronic music microgenre and Visible aesthetic that emerged in the late 2000s and early 2010s.

Chicago is extensively regarded as the birthplace of house music, exactly where it first emerged in the early 1980s. It absolutely was a reaction to your cultural and social improvements occurring in the town, especially within the marginalized LGBTQ+ and African American communities.

In the Channel four documentary Pump Up the amount, Knuckles remarks that the first time he heard the time period "house music" was on viewing "we play house music" over a register the window of a bar on Chicago's South Facet. One of several people today in the car joked, "you recognize that's the kind of music you Participate in down for the Warehouse!
